Aoraki/Mt Cook stands at 3,724 metres (12,218 feet) but prior to a rockslide at the peak in December 1991, stood at 3,764 m (12,349 ft). While it would have been an impressive event to witness, I do hope that nobody was attempting an ascent at the time. - Cheers, Rusty.
